    Adult whole life insurance is a permanent life insurance policy that combines a death benefit with a cash value component. The policyholder pays premiums over their lifetime, which are used to fund the policy's death benefit and accumulate cash value. The cash value grows tax-deferred and can be borrowed against or used to supplement retirement income. Whole life insurance also offers a level premium, meaning that premiums remain constant over the policy's duration.
